Dried Chipotle Chile
- 2 dried chipotle chiles, reconstituted (see Notes) minced
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 1/4 cup honey
- 1 1/2 teaspoons ground cinnamon
- 1 tablespoon ground pure mild red chile
- 4 pork loin chops (1-inch thick), trimmed of excess fat
- 4 cinnamon sticks
- 4 slices jicama, each 1/2-inch thick
- In a shallow bowl, combine the drained chiles, garlic, honey, ground cinnamon, and ground chile.
- Add enough chipotle cooking liquid to make a thick paste.
- Marinate for 10 to 15 minutes.
- Preheat the grill, stovetop grill, or a large, heavy, seasoned skillet to medium high.
- Grill the chops for 8 minutes per side.
- At the same time and on the same surface, grill the jicama until it is slightly edged with brown on each side.
- To serve, top each chop with a cinnamon stick.
- Overlap each chop with a slice of the grilled jicama.
